Background

Our Public Sector Financial Reporting, and Accounting Support sits within the Public Sector Audit and Assurance practice. The team provides Accounting, Financial Reporting and Finance Function support to Public Sector organizations. providing support to non-audit clients.

Finance functions in the public sector continue to face increasing demands as they try to balance the financial stability of the organisation whilst having to deal with increased complexity, regulatory and accounting changes. These demands and complexities place increasing pressure on the capability and capacity of several finance teams.

Given these challenges, Grant Thornton is building and growing its team providing one off and capacity support around areas such as:

Accounting: Technical Accounting, Accounting standard implementation or one-off technical questions

Financial Reporting: A wide range of financial reporting support including, the production of financial statements, improving the efficiency of financial reporting and audit readiness.
